Hey Annie, This is a topic we have discussed a lot recently, you can probably 
find a lot about it in the archive. I think the general consensus on the best 
RSS reader for the mac since the demise of google reader is Read Kit. I believe 
I got it in the mac store for $5 U.S. Hope this helps. For the most part it is 
accessible, and has only a few unlabeled buttons in the preferences, but you 
can use a few work arounds to figure out what they are.
